Corneal tonometric and morphological changes in patients with acromegaly

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Izabela Skrzypiec and colleagues from the Department of Ophthalmology, Military Institute of Medicine-National Research Institute, Szaserow Str, Warsaw, Poland Department of Biophysics, Physiology and Pathophysiology, Medical University of Warsaw, Chalubinskiego Str have published the research work: Corneal Tonometric and Morphological Changes in Patients with Acromegaly,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• what: The aim of the study was to evaluate changes in the anterior segment of the eye-including the biomechanics, endothelial assessment, CCT and IOP before and after transsphenoidal pituitary adenoma resection. The study demonstrated an increase in CD and a decrease in AVG . . .
